Nine Mile Canyon is
filled with prehistoric sites from the Fremont Culture that once called
this area home. Other more modern historic sites can be seen as well
such as the Harper Ghost Town. Located approx 30.9 miles into the
canyon just off the road are several run down log cabins, the only
remains left from this old stage coach stop. The town of Harper once
consisted of a saloon, hotel, store, post office and school. A
telegraph line connected Harper to Fort Duchesne. Today Harper is
posted, so please respect this private property. You can see much of
what is left without leaving the main road. Take a few photos and
continue on your venture.
